Pujya Babuji had made ...From desk of Sadhak Ajey :<br /><br />Pujya Babuji had made several selections and compilations from Ram Charit Manas for his own spiritual development. To commemorate significant function / occasion, he published them in the form of a book / book-let. <br /><br />One of the earliest book-let was "Utthan Path," published at the time of Krishna Bua's marriage on 27th Nov. 1956. <br /><br />It was so popular and dear to everyone that its revised version was published as " Sadhna Paath" (in Hindi) in 1971 by Sasta Sahitya Mandal. Its English version was later on published in 1987 as "Sadhna Path by Bhartiya Vidya Bhawan.<br /><br />It was felt that the younger generation, which is more at home with the English language, find it hard to read and understand the meaning of several chaupaees as also doha, chhand etc. written in Hindi.<br /><br />Even at the cost of repetition, our communication is based on the Utthan path, each week day being assigned a value or attribute. Let me place on record that these were salient part of paarivaarik prarthana for more than 2 decades. No wonder, most of our siblings remember them by heart.<br /><br />For some strange reason, the reference no. has not been published in Utthan Path or Sadhna Paath or Sadhna Path. <br /><br />Each week day's selection comprises of :--<br /><br />1. Opening doha,<br /><br />2. Eight chaupaaee, and<br /><br />3. परम धर्म ( N...From,<br />Sadhak Ajey's Desk,<br /><br />MONODY<br />परम धर्म ( Noble Virtues )<br /> cont'd.<br /><br />परहित सरिस धर्म नहिं भाई। <br />पर पीड़ा सम नहिं अधमाई ।। *7/40/1<br /><br />There is no virtue so noble as benevolence and nothing so low as causing suffering to another.<br /><br />Note : Benevolent Service ( सेवा ) is the noblest virtue of the faculty of action.<br /><br />परहित बस जिनके मन माहीं। <br />तिन्ह कहँ जग दुलभ कछु नाहीं।। *3/30/5<br /><br />To them, nothing is difficult to achieve in this world, whose mind is ever engaged in doing good to others.<br /><br />Note : Service is the noblest virtue of the faculty of action. <br /><br />Personal Note : <br /><br />These 2 चौपाई describe the characteristics of the ideal in the noblest profession of doctors, who provide relief to those suffering from ailment and pain in the human body.<br /><br />Dr. Bhagwat Sahay, the First Principal and Dean of GR Medical College at Gwalior was an ideal physician-pathalogist, who was an embodiment of 'परोपकार'. He was loved and admired by the in as well as the general public. <br /><br />His bust statue adorns the entrance lobby of the Medical College at Gwalior. On Pujya Babuji's advice, the aforesaid 2 चौपाई were engraved below Doctor Saheb Baba's statue. <br /><br />In the यक्ष प्रश्न episode of Mahabharat, यक्ष asked युधिष्ठिर : -<br /><br />" धन्यास्ति कोः ? " <br /><br />धन्य ( Blessed ) are not the wealthy, old or those holding high positions of power or administration either. Blessed are those who are engaged in benevolent service परोपकार। <br /><br />Therefore, युधिष्ठिर assertively replied " यस्तु परोपकारी " <br /><br />- AjeySadhak Ajeyhttps://sadhakajey.wordpress.com/nore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-9135961980446790191.post-42018088267341125492015-11-02T07:47:40.490-08:002015-11-02T07:47:40.490-08:00From
